Maryland Access to Counsel in Evictions

In 2021, Maryland’s General Assembly created the Access to Counsel in Evictions Program, through which eligible tenants in Maryland are provided access to legal representation in eviction and subsidy termination cases. Services in certain jurisdictions began on July 1, 2022. Services will be phased into other jurisdictions, with the goal of statewide implementation by October 1, 2025.
